What part of a bow provides stability during shooting?

The riser is the correct part of a bow that provides stability during shooting. It is the main body of the bow, typically made from materials like aluminum or carbon, and it is designed to resist flexing when the bow is drawn and released. A stable riser helps ensure that the bow remains steady during the shooting process, allowing for more accuracy and control.

The grip is where the archer holds the bow and is important for comfort and ensuring consistent hand placement, but it does not primarily contribute to the overall stability of the bow during shooting. The string, while essential for launching the arrow, does not influence the stability of the bow itself. The limbs are flexible parts of the bow that store energy when drawn, contributing to the power of the shot but not stability. Thus, the riser's design and construction are key to providing the support and balance necessary for effective shooting.
